How to fill out attachment f bid bond

How to fill out attachment f bid bond:
01
Obtain the bid bond form: The attachment f bid bond form can usually be obtained from the entity or organization that is requesting the bid bond. Contact them to acquire the form.
02
Read and understand the instructions: Carefully go through the instructions provided on the bid bond form. Make sure you understand the requirements and any specific details mentioned.
03
Provide basic information: Start by filling out the basic information section of the bid bond form. This may include your name, address, contact details, and the name of your company or organization.
04
Enter project details: Provide the relevant project details, such as the name of the project, the bid number, bidding date, and the bond amount required. Ensure accuracy when entering this information.
05
Get the bid bond: Contact a surety bond company to obtain the bid bond. The surety bond company will require relevant financial information and may perform a credit check. Once approved, you will receive the bid bond document.
06
Attach the bid bond: Once you have received the bid bond document from the surety bond company, attach it to attachment f of the bid bond form. Make sure it is securely attached and easy to identify.
07
Sign and date: Read through the attachment f bid bond form to ensure all the information provided is accurate. Sign and date the form where required. This signifies your acknowledgment and agreement to the terms and conditions stated.
Who needs attachment f bid bond?
01
Contractors: Contractors who wish to bid on construction projects or other types of projects may need to provide a bid bond. This helps demonstrate their financial stability and commitment to the project.
02
Subcontractors: Subcontractors who are part of a larger project and are required to bid for their specific section may also be asked to provide a bid bond.
03
Developers: Developers who are soliciting bids for a project may request bidders to submit a bid bond. This provides assurance that the bidder can fulfill their obligations if awarded the contract.
In summary, filling out attachment f bid bond involves obtaining the form, providing basic and project-specific information, securing a bid bond from a surety bond company, attaching the bid bond to the form, and signing and dating the document. Contractors, subcontractors, and developers are typically the ones who need attachment f bid bond.

What is attachment f bid bond?
Attachment F bid bond is a form of security that bidders are required to submit along with their bids to guarantee that they will enter into a contract if their bid is accepted.
Who is required to file attachment f bid bond?
All bidders who wish to submit a bid for a particular project are required to file attachment F bid bond.
How to fill out attachment f bid bond?
Attachment F bid bond must be completed with the bidder's information, the bid amount, the project details, and any other required information as specified in the bid documents.
What is the purpose of attachment f bid bond?
The purpose of attachment F bid bond is to provide assurance to the project owner that the winning bidder will enter into a contract and fulfill their obligations if their bid is accepted.
What information must be reported on attachment f bid bond?
Attachment F bid bond must include the bidder's name, address, bid amount, project details, and any other information specified in the bid documents.
